The Components of the Naturalization Test
Before diving into how apps help in the study procedure, it is important to comprehend what the test involves. During the naturalization interview, a USCIS officer asks a series of questions created to evaluate the candidate's eligibility and understanding.
The English Test
The English portion consists of three elements:
Reading: The candidate must check out one out of three sentences properly to show an ability to comprehend written English.Writing: The candidate should compose one out of three sentences properly to show an ability to communicate in composing.Speaking: This is examined throughout the interview as the officer asks concerns regarding the applicant's N-400 kind (Application for Naturalization).The Civics Test
The Civics part is focus of a lot of study apps. Under the present 2008 variation of the test, einbürgerungstest antworten candidates are asked as much as 10 questions from a list of 100 civics concerns. To pass, a private need to respond to at least 6 questions properly. These questions cover American government, history, and integrated civics (location, signs, and Einbürgerungstest Online deutschland online (courses.kawthar.Org) vacations).

Often Asked Questions (FAQ)1. Which version of the civics test should I study for?
Since early 2021, the USCIS went back to the 2008 version of the civics test (100 questions) for a lot of applicants. However, it is constantly recommended to inspect the main USCIS site for any policy changes before beginning a research study routine.
2. Can I take the naturalization test in my native language?
In basic, the test should be taken in English. Nevertheless, there are exceptions (the "50/20," "55/15," or "65/20" guidelines) for candidates of a certain age who have lived in the U.S. as irreversible locals for a specific variety of years. These people might be permitted to take the civics test in their native language but are still encouraged to utilize study aids.
3. How lots of times can I take the test if I stop working?
Applicants are offered 2 opportunities to pass the English and civics tests per application. If an applicant fails any part of the test throughout the very first interview, they will be retested on the part they stopped working in between 60 and 90 days after the initial interview.
